What was Federer's best year?

Roger Federer's 2006 season was dominant, finishing the year with a 92-5 record. The world No. 1 maintained his ranking for the full calendar year and reached all four Grand Slam finals in 2006, winning three of them.

When did Federer reach top 10?

Federer made 10 singles finals between 1998 and 2002, of which he won four and lost six. He also made six finals in doubles. He finished 2001 with an ATP ranking of No. 13, and 2002 was the first year he was ranked within the top 10, finishing at No. 6.

Who has beaten Federer the most?

To date, Djokovic is the only man to have beaten Federer at all four majors and likewise Federer is the only player to defeat Djokovic at all four of them. Initially, Federer dominated the rivalry, leading 13–6 by the end of 2010. Later, Djokovic has been in control of the rivalry, leading 21–10 since 2011.

Who has won all 4 Grand Slams in the same year?

Only five players in history have won all four Grand Slams in the same year, and the last to do it was Steffi Graf in 1988. The only men to achieve the feat are Don Budge (in 1938) and Rod Laver (in 1962 and 1969). The pressure on Djokovic at the US Open when he tries to complete the set for the year will be immense.

Who beat Federer in 2006?

Roger Federer had plenty of unfathomably good seasons, but maybe none as impressive as his 2006 masterpiece. The Swiss amassed a 92-5 record while winning the Australian Open, Wimbledon, the US Open, and the ATP Finals. His only major loss was a four-set defeat to Rafael Nadal in the French Open final.

Who has beaten Nadal the most?

To date, Djokovic is the only player to have beaten Nadal in all four majors. Of their 58 matches, 27 have been on hard courts, 27 have been on clay, and 4 have been on grass. Nadal leads on clay (19–8), while Djokovic leads on hard courts (20–7).

How many Grand Slams did Federer win in 2010?

Federer won the 2010 Australian Open, which was his fourth victory at the tournament, tying Andre Agassi for the most in the Open Era. It was his 16th Grand Slam career title.
